Description
Savills are delighted to offer to the market an exceptional twelfth-floor apartment (immediately below the penthouse) which forms part of an impressive recently completed green development overlooking Hackney Downs. Finished to a superb standard throughout, the property enjoys an abundance of natural light and features a large south-facing terrace with breathtaking panoramic views that change dramatically by day and by night over the London skyline and the park.
Accommodation comprises a generous open plan reception and a sleek contemporary Italian kitchen with SMEG appliances, birch wood flooring, large windows and a balcony. Two double bedrooms, both with en-suite bathrooms, each have a powerful overhead and handheld chrome shower, and both with built-in contemporary Lema Italian wardrobes. The principal bedroom has views across East London and a glass door onto the terrace. The wide hallway houses two storage cupboards, one with a washer and dryer. Throughout the property is an easy-to-use Heatmiser thermostat system.
Residents of the Otto Building enjoy access to a concierge service, gym, communal roof terrace and lifts to all floors.
Location
The property enjoys a fantastic location right next to the beautiful and generous park, mature trees, cricket pitch, and tennis courts across Hackney Downs. Close by are superb East London-style cafes, restaurants, pubs, pop-ups, delis, and two buzzing destination markets each weekend at Broadway Market (1.6 miles) and Chatsworth Road (0.7 miles)
Overground transport links can be found via Hackney Downs (0.5 miles), Clapton Station (0.6 miles), Rectory Road (0.6 miles) and Hackney Central (0.8 miles) while there are also good cycle routes into central London.

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2

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
